Summary for Parents
Overview
- •National Public School, Sagra City Road, Pratapgarh presents a mixed picture. On one hand, it’s listed as an ICSE/ISC school with good facilities and community involvement. On the other, government data shows a small primary school with limited infrastructure. The truth likely lies somewhere in between — perhaps a school that has expanded but not updated all records.

What Parents Say
Aggregated from parent reviews across platforms. Ask these questions during your school visit.
Academics
Positives
Parents appreciate the school’s focus on academics and the possibility of ICSE/ISC curriculum, which is known for its balanced approach.
Watch out for
The biggest concern is the unclear board affiliation — ICSE or State Board — which affects curriculum and exam structure.
Ask: Can the school show its current board affiliation certificate and latest academic results?
Infrastructure
Positives
Promotional photos show a well-maintained campus with labs, library, and playground.
Watch out for
UDISE data lists minimal facilities, suggesting either outdated reporting or inconsistency.
Ask: Can you visit the school and see the library, labs, and playground in person?
Management Transparency
Positives
The school seems active in community events, which shows engagement.
Watch out for
Multiple names for principal and director across sources create confusion about leadership stability.
Ask: Who is the current principal? How long has the management been in place?
Communication with Parents
Positives
Contact numbers and email are easily available online.
Watch out for
No official fee structure or admission calendar is published, which can make planning difficult.
Ask: Can the school share a printed fee structure and admission timeline?
